AccuDial Pharmaceutical earlier this year introduced five SKUs across its Children’s AccuDial Acetaminophen Oral Suspension, featuring one of the only weight-based dosing acetaminophen products with an interactive, rotating label.

PALM BEACH GARDENS, Fla. — AccuDial Pharmaceutical earlier this year introduced five SKUs across its Children’s AccuDial Acetaminophen Oral Suspension, featuring one of the only weight-based dosing acetaminophen products with an interactive, rotating label. The single-ingredient products, indicated to help reduce fever in children, are timely for the coming cough-cold season. Children's AccuDial Acetaminophen Oral Suspension will retail for a suggested $4.99 and is available in five flavors: grape, dye-free cherry, cherry, bubble gum and strawberry.

DENVER — UrgentRx will be adding an allergy relief product to its portfolio of on-the-go OTC solutions in October, the company recently announced.

The new product, called Allergy Attack Relief to Go and formulated with 25 mg of diphenhydramine, will be available as a raspberry-flavored powder that will retail for a suggested $1.39.

ATLANTA — DRS Health introduced a line of supplements with their doctors on the box, testament to the fact that almost 80% of all doctors recommend the use of supplements. One of the standout SKUs is the unique H3 Rapid Recovery, a beverage mix formulated to help the body rebuild after surgery, injury or trauma. It’s a supplement with unique tie-in potential at the pharmacy counter with post-surgical medicines and in-line with the braces assortment. Sales of all supplements were up 5.8% for the 52 weeks ended Dec. 24 across food, drug and mass, according to Nielsen.

NEW YORK — Hitting select Walmart locations is the new Piggy Paint nail polish for little girls.

The water-based, nontoxic, odorless, hypoallergenic and nonflammable nail polish is designed to deliver the thrills of a "big girl" manicure without harsh chemical ingredients or dizzying fumes.

There are five Piggy Paint SKUs that are being launched at the end of January in more than 1,400 Walmart stores across the United States. The kits retail for $3.98 and up.

LAKE FOREST, Calif. — GeoGirl, a new line of color cosmetics and skin care designed by Pacific World for “Generation Z,” has announced that Drugstore.com now will carry its complete line.

The 69-SKU collection includes makeup for face, lips, cheeks and eyes, plus skin and body care, with suggested retail prices ranging from $4.29 to $6.39.

NORWELL, Mass. — Carex Health Brands on Thursday announced the launch of the Ultra Grabber, a mobility device that provides wrist support and enables users to reach up to 32 in. to retrieve items in high areas, on the floor or within common reach that could otherwise present a challenge for individuals. 
 
With a push button lock, a nonslip trigger and rubber grabber cups, the Ultra Grabber features a twist and click shaft with 360-degree rotation enabling greater mobility.
